Programme Overview
The Undergraduate Certificate in Advanced Techniques in Geospatial Data Analysis is tailored for students and professionals seeking to enhance their capabilities in analyzing and interpreting geospatial data. This program delves into the latest advancements in geospatial technologies, including Geographic Information Systems (GIS), remote sensing, and spatial statistics. It equips learners with the skills necessary to manage, analyze, and visualize geospatial data for informed decision-making in diverse fields such as environmental management, urban planning, public health, and natural resource management.
Through this program, learners will develop proficiency in using advanced GIS software, conducting spatial data analysis, and applying machine learning techniques to geospatial data. They will also gain skills in spatial data management, cartography, and the integration of geospatial data with big data technologies. The curriculum emphasizes both theoretical understanding and practical application, ensuring that learners can apply their knowledge to real-world scenarios.
Upon completion, graduates will be well-prepared for careers in various sectors, including government agencies, environmental consulting firms, research institutions, and private corporations. The program’s focus on advanced geospatial techniques and data analysis will enable learners to contribute effectively to projects that require sophisticated spatial data processing and analysis, thereby enhancing their professional prospects and career advancement.
